And Aaron shall bring the goat upon which the LORD’s lot fell, and offer him for a sin offering.
Leviticus 16:9 · King James Version
Parallel translations
  • WEB Aaron shall present the goat on which the lot fell for Yahweh, and offer him for a sin offering.
  • BSB he shall present the goat chosen by lot for the LORD and sacrifice it as a sin offering.
  • NKJV And Aaron shall bring the goat on which the Lord’s lot fell, and offer it as a sin offering.
  • NASB Then Aaron shall offer the goat on which the lot for the Lord fell, and make it a sin offering.
  • NLT Aaron will then present as a sin offering the goat chosen by lot for the Lord.

Quick answer

The goat chosen for Yahweh is offered as a sin offering. Its death deals with the guilt of the people's sin.

Overview

The goat assigned by lot to the LORD is slain as a sin offering, its blood addressing the people's guilt. This is the substitutionary, penal aspect of atonement. It points directly to Christ, who died as the sin offering, bearing the punishment our sins deserved.
